语法填空专项练习不规则动词一网打尽I. 综合练习(基础篇)1. A sudden thought _ (strike) Frank-he had not done his “good deed for the day. (struck)2/3. The visit _ (leave) Frank touched, and with an unexpected flicker of joy in his heart. He _ (understand) that his sorrow wasnt the only sorrow in the world. (left/ understood)4/5. The idea soon _ (spread) and in 1924, President Calvin Coolidge supported the idea of a national Fathers Day on the request _ (send) to him by Dodd. (spread/ sent)6/7. When the king looked closely, he _ (see) behind the waterfall a tiny bush growing in a crack in the rock. In the midst of the rush of angry water _ (sit) the mother bird on her nest-in perfect peace. (saw/ sat) 8. _ (know) as one of the most thrilling sports, bungee jumping has become very popular all over the world. (Known)9. On March 3rd, 1866, Powell _ (ride) his horse down the mountain toward the valley. (rode)10. An unsent text message was found that _ (read), “Dear baby, if you could survive, please remember that Mum always loves you!” (read)11. Peter Goodrich died in the second plane that _ (hit) the World Trade Centre. (hit)12. Without telling her family, the next morning, she _ (hold) a meeting in her private hospital, discussing suitable medical services for the disaster area.(held) 13/14. From what we _ (see) and _ (hear), itll be days before help can get through. (have seen/ heard)15/16. I _ (be) very busy these days since my husband _ (go) abroad for his two-year study. (have been/ went)17. Scotlands radio stations _ (lose) tens of thousands of listeners last year. (lost)18. He was aware of the wide chasm(鸿沟) between words and actions. He _ (know) that our lives always speak louder than our words. (knew)19. Zhen Zhe _ (grow) up in Changchun, the capital of Jilin Province, located in northeast China. (grew)20/21. Che Jiajun already has half a year of teaching in the United States. She _ (spend) six months in San Diego, Calif., where she _ (teach) at an area primary school and served as a teachers assistant at San Diego State University. (spent/ taught)22/23. Four Chinese students _ (win) god medals in the 40th International Chemistry Olympiad _ (hold) in Hungarys capital Budapest on Sunday. (won/ held)24. In the early 1980s, Shirley Gardner, a mother of 10, started a small network of homeschool parents which in 1983 _ (lead) to the first state meeting of the Arizona Families for Home Education. (led)25. The competition started last Tuesday and _ (draw) 535 participants from 101 countries and regions. (drew)26/27/28/29. As he _ (drive) the main street of his town, he had the strangest thought, “Stop and buy a gallon of milk.” He _ (shake) his head and _ (say) out loud, “God, is that you?” He didnt get reply and started driving toward home. But again, the thought _ (occur), “Buy a gallon of milk.” “Okay, God, in case that is you, I will buy the milk.” (drove/ shook/ said/ occurred)30/31/32/33. I thought I was entering an empty store, but suddenly I realized it was not empty at all. Three robbers _ (be) in the process of a robbery and my entrance into the store _ (catch) them by surprise. One of the criminals immediately _ (shoot) me. I _ (fall) down. (were/ caught/ shot/ fell)34/35. Volunteers from the community teach businesses, how they are organized, and how products _ (make) and _ (sell). (are made/ sold)36. Should he go to Paris and risk not being at his wifes side when their baby _ (bear)? (was born)37. I was shocked. It was a beautiful life that _ (fly) away in an instant. (flew)38/39/40/41. In the past banks _ (lend) money to people who couldnt pay it back, which _ (mean) some banks _ (run) out of money, and _ (go) out of business. (lent/ meant/ ran/ went) 42. When people learn that you _ (pay) so much for a dead horse, they will certainly offer it if anyone gets one. (have paid)43. A group of scientists _ (lead) by Professor Angelo are teaching a “child-behaving” robot to speak. (led)44/45/46. She loved them all, but there was one piece and she often _ (refer) to it as her “motivational stained glass”. She _ (tell) me that she _ (hang) this particular piece in her kitchen window where she would see it every day. (referred/ told/ hung)47/48. Refusing to look back at the cookie thief, she boarded the plane, and _ (sink) in her seat. Then she _ (seek) her book, which was almost complete. (sank/ sought)49/50. The photos _ (take) many years ago _ (lose) last week. (taken/ were lost)51. The number of overseas students studying at UK universities _ (rise) to 330,000-one in seven of the total by now. (has risen)52. Oh, Rudy, you _ (forget) me, havent you? (have forgotten)53. The study involved crops _ (grow) in six provinces of northern China between 1992 and 2007. (grown)54. One day, a poor traveler arrived in the village. He had no food or money, and he _ (eat) nothing for days. (had eaten)55. The trees _ (blow) down in the storm have been moved off the road.
